Purpose: Perform measurement of coronal proton temperature, outflow velocity, and electron density. The primary observable quantities are resonantly scattered Ly-alpha profile, OVI intensity, visible polarized radiance. This mode is expected to be used 35% of the time.
Description: Duration 0.5 to 2 hours. There will be several versions with
different dwell times, each one optimized for a particular type of target
(streamers, quiet corona, coronal holes). Scan telescope mirror from radial
position 1.5 to 5.0 R (TBC). There are 30 mirror positions, with
step size ranging from 0.05 to 0.2 R
(TBC). At each mirror
position, measure resonantly scattered Ly-alpha profile. Dwell times
increase with height in the corona. Intensities of OVI 1032/1037 Å
are also measured. Polarized visible radiance is measured at one position along
the spectrograph entrance slit for each mirror position.
